基于椭圆曲线的签密方案
发布时间:2021-01-21 14:21
签密方案既能够满足数字签名又可以满足公钥加密,且成本远低于"先签名后加密"。针对求解椭圆曲线离散对数问题的困难性,提出基于椭圆曲线的签密方案,并证明了其前向安全性和可公开验证性。相比现有的方案,该方案主要用到了模乘运算,且模指数与模逆运算均为0次。与文献[8]方案相比较,该方案模乘运算少了一次,签密长度少|n|,计算量明显较少,在理论上达到了复杂度的最小值。
【文章来源】:计算机应用与软件. 2020,37(03)北大核心
【文章页数】:6 页
【文章目录】:
0 引 言
1 预备知识
1.1 有限域上的椭圆曲线[17-18]
1.2 椭圆曲线离散对数问题
1.3 汉明距离[19]
1.4 Hash(哈希)函数[17, 20]
2 文献[6]方案
2.1 初始化
2.2 签 密
2.3 解 密
2.4 方案分析
3 文献[8]方案
3.1 初始化
3.2 签 密
3.3 解 密
3.4 方案分析
4 方案设计
4.1 初始化
4.2 签 密
4.3 解 密
5 方案分析
5.1 正确性证明
5.2 安全性分析
5.2.1 抗私密钥攻击
5.2.2 不可伪造性
5.2.3 前向安全性
5.2.4 不可否认性
5.3 效率分析
6 结 语
【参考文献】:
期刊论文
[1]前向安全的椭圆曲线数字签名方案[J]. 张平,栗亚敏. 计算机工程与应用. 2020(01)
[2]高效的无证书混合环签密[J]. 祁正华,王翔. 南京邮电大学学报(自然科学版). 2018(01)
[3]对前向安全数字签名方案的分析与改进[J]. 李靳元,缪祥华. 吉林大学学报(信息科学版). 2017(06)
[4]基于双难题的数字签密方案研究[J]. 周克元. 计算机应用与软件. 2017(10)
[5]安全的无双线性映射的无证书签密机制[J]. 周彦伟,杨波,王青龙. 软件学报. 2017(10)
[6]几个签密方案的密码学分析与改进[J]. 周才学. 计算机工程与科学. 2016(11)
[7]基于无证书群签名方案的电子现金系统[J]. 梁艳,张筱,郑志明. 通信学报. 2016(05)
[8]公开验证和前向安全数字签密方案的分析与改进[J]. 周克元. 西北师范大学学报(自然科学版). 2015(06)
[9]一种用于流交换的代理重签名方案[J]. 孙奕,陈性元,杜学绘,陈亮,徐建. 软件学报. 2015(01)
[10]可证安全的无证书混合签密[J]. 俞惠芳,杨波. 计算机学报. 2015(04)
本文编号:2991321
【文章来源】:计算机应用与软件. 2020,37(03)北大核心
【文章页数】:6 页
【文章目录】:
0 引 言
1 预备知识
1.1 有限域上的椭圆曲线[17-18]
1.2 椭圆曲线离散对数问题
1.3 汉明距离[19]
1.4 Hash(哈希)函数[17, 20]
2 文献[6]方案
2.1 初始化
2.2 签 密
2.3 解 密
2.4 方案分析
3 文献[8]方案
3.1 初始化
3.2 签 密
3.3 解 密
3.4 方案分析
4 方案设计
4.1 初始化
4.2 签 密
4.3 解 密
5 方案分析
5.1 正确性证明
5.2 安全性分析
5.2.1 抗私密钥攻击
5.2.2 不可伪造性
5.2.3 前向安全性
5.2.4 不可否认性
5.3 效率分析
6 结 语
【参考文献】:
期刊论文
[1]前向安全的椭圆曲线数字签名方案[J]. 张平,栗亚敏. 计算机工程与应用. 2020(01)
[2]高效的无证书混合环签密[J]. 祁正华,王翔. 南京邮电大学学报(自然科学版). 2018(01)
[3]对前向安全数字签名方案的分析与改进[J]. 李靳元,缪祥华. 吉林大学学报(信息科学版). 2017(06)
[4]基于双难题的数字签密方案研究[J]. 周克元. 计算机应用与软件. 2017(10)
[5]安全的无双线性映射的无证书签密机制[J]. 周彦伟,杨波,王青龙. 软件学报. 2017(10)
[6]几个签密方案的密码学分析与改进[J]. 周才学. 计算机工程与科学. 2016(11)
[7]基于无证书群签名方案的电子现金系统[J]. 梁艳,张筱,郑志明. 通信学报. 2016(05)
[8]公开验证和前向安全数字签密方案的分析与改进[J]. 周克元. 西北师范大学学报(自然科学版). 2015(06)
[9]一种用于流交换的代理重签名方案[J]. 孙奕,陈性元,杜学绘,陈亮,徐建. 软件学报. 2015(01)
[10]可证安全的无证书混合签密[J]. 俞惠芳,杨波. 计算机学报. 2015(04)
本文编号:2991321
本文链接:https://www.wllwen.com/kejilunwen/wltx/2991321.html